      The Second Edition of Cosplay - The Beginner's Masterclass is an expanded and visually rich guide for new and aspiring cosplayers, crafted by veteran cosplayers Miyuu Takahara and Kenji Weston. This comprehensive resource features hundreds of images that illustrate the advice and techniques discussed, covering a wide range of costumes from superheroes to anime characters. The authors aim to equip newcomers with a thorough understanding of cosplay, including its culture and history, sourcing materials, costume planning, and photography tips. Budget management and time efficiency are emphasized, ensuring that cosplayers can create their costumes without financial strain. The book also delves into the convention experience, offering insights on choosing events, etiquette, and performing in masquerades. As it progresses, the authors encourage readers to develop niche skills beyond the beginner level. A valuable compendium of recommended stores, communities, and resources is included, reflecting the authors' dedication and passion for cosplay.
